What is a Cash Offer for House and How Does it Work?

A cash offer for a house is exactly what it sounds like – an offer to purchase a property with cash, rather than financing through a mortgage. This means that the buyer has the funds available to purchase the property outright, without needing to secure a loan from a bank or other financial institution.

The process of a cash offer is typically much faster and simpler than a traditional home sale. With a cash offer, there is no need for the buyer to go through the lengthy process of securing financing, which can often take weeks or even months. Instead, the buyer can make an offer on the property and close the deal much more quickly.

Benefits of Accepting a Cash Offer for Your House

There are several benefits to accepting a cash offer for your house. One of the biggest advantages is the speed at which the sale can be completed. With a cash offer, there is no need to wait for the buyer to secure financing, which can often take weeks or even months. This means that you can sell your house and receive the funds much more quickly.

Another benefit of accepting a cash offer is that there is no need for repairs or renovations. When selling a house through traditional means, it is common for the buyer to request repairs or renovations as part of the negotiation process. With a cash offer, the buyer is typically purchasing the property as-is, which means that you do not have to spend time or money on fixing up the house before selling.

Additionally, accepting a cash offer means that you do not need to hire a real estate agent. While working with an agent can be beneficial in some cases, it also comes with additional costs and fees. By accepting a cash offer, you can save money on agent commissions and fees.

Finally, accepting a cash offer means that there is no need for an appraisal or inspection. When selling a house through traditional means, the buyer’s lender will typically require an appraisal to determine the value of the property. Additionally, the buyer will often request an inspection to identify any potential issues with the house. With a cash offer, these steps are not necessary, which can save time and money.

How to Determine the Value of Your Home for a Cash Offer

When considering a cash offer for your house, it is important to accurately determine the value of your home. There are several factors that can affect the value of a home, including location, size, condition, and recent sales in the area.

There are several methods for determining the value of a home. One common method is to look at recent sales of similar properties in the area. This can give you an idea of what similar homes are selling for and help you determine a fair asking price.

Another method is to hire an appraiser to assess the value of your home. An appraiser will consider factors such as location, size, condition, and recent sales in the area to determine an accurate value for your property.

It is important to have an accurate valuation of your home when considering a cash offer. If you overprice your home, you may not receive any offers. On the other hand, if you underprice your home, you may not get the full value that it is worth. Working with a real estate professional or appraiser can help ensure that you accurately determine the value of your home.

Common Terms and Conditions in a Cash Offer for House

When accepting a cash offer for your house, there are several common terms and conditions that you should be aware of. These include contingencies, earnest money deposit, closing date, and title search.

Contingencies are conditions that must be met in order for the sale to go through. Common contingencies include financing contingency (if the buyer is obtaining financing), inspection contingency (if the buyer wants to have an inspection done), and appraisal contingency (if the buyer wants to have an appraisal done).

An earnest money deposit is a sum of money that the buyer puts down to show their commitment to the purchase. This deposit is typically held in escrow and will be applied towards the purchase price at closing.

The closing date is the date on which the sale is finalized and ownership of the property is transferred from the seller to the buyer. This date is typically agreed upon during negotiations and can vary depending on the needs of both parties.

A title search is a process in which a title company or attorney examines public records to verify that the seller has clear ownership of the property and that there are no liens or other claims against it. This is an important step in the cash offer process to ensure that the buyer will receive clear title to the property.

How to Find a Reputable Cash Buyer for Your House

Finding a reputable cash buyer for your house is an important step in the process. Here are some tips to help you find a buyer that you can trust.

First, it is important to do your research. Look for cash buyers in your area and read reviews or testimonials from previous clients. This can give you an idea of their reputation and level of customer satisfaction.

Second, check references. Ask potential buyers for references from previous clients and contact those references to get feedback on their experience working with the buyer. This can help you determine if they are trustworthy and reliable.

Finally, ask for proof of funds. A reputable cash buyer should be able to provide proof that they have the funds available to purchase your property. This can be in the form of bank statements or a letter from their financial institution.

By doing your due diligence and taking these steps, you can find a reputable cash buyer for your house and have peace of mind throughout the process.

However, there are also some disadvantages to selling your house for cash. One disadvantage is that you may not get the full market value for your property. Cash buyers often look for properties that they can purchase at a discount, so you may need to be willing to accept a lower offer than you would get through traditional means.

Another disadvantage is that there may be fewer potential buyers. Cash buyers are typically investors or individuals who have the funds available to purchase a property outright. This means that there may be fewer potential buyers compared to listing your property on the market and accepting offers from buyers who require financing.

What to Expect During the Cash Offer Process

When considering a cash offer for your house, it is important to know what to expect during the process. Here is an overview of the typical steps involved in a cash offer:

1. Initial offer: The buyer will make an initial offer on your property. This offer may be lower than your asking price, so be prepared to negotiate.

2. Negotiation: Once you receive an initial offer, you will have the opportunity to negotiate with the buyer. This may involve counteroffers and back-and-forth communication until both parties reach an agreement.

3. Closing: Once an agreement is reached, the closing process will begin. This involves finalizing all necessary paperwork and transferring ownership of the property from the seller to the buyer.

It is important to note that every cash offer process is unique and may vary depending on the specific circumstances of the sale. Working with a reputable buyer and staying in communication throughout the process can help ensure a smooth and efficient transaction.

How to Close a Cash Offer for Your House Quickly and Efficiently

Closing a cash offer for your house quickly and efficiently is important to ensure a smooth transaction. Here are some tips to help you close the deal as quickly as possible:

1. Have all necessary documents ready: Before closing, make sure you have all necessary documents ready, including the deed, title insurance, and any other paperwork required by your state or local jurisdiction. Having these documents prepared in advance can help expedite the closing process.

2. Communicate with the buyer: Stay in communication with the buyer throughout the process to ensure that all necessary steps are being taken and that any issues or concerns are addressed promptly. Clear and open communication can help facilitate a smooth closing.

3. Work with a reputable title company: A reputable title company can help ensure that all necessary paperwork is completed correctly and that the closing process goes smoothly. They will conduct a title search to verify ownership of the property and handle all necessary paperwork to transfer ownership to the buyer.

By following these tips and working with a reputable buyer and title company, you can close a cash offer for your house quickly and efficiently.
